About Teenage Bottlerocket

Teenage Bottlerocket holds a significant place in the contemporary punk landscape, carving out a niche that balances irreverence with heartfelt authenticity.
Their music resonates deeply with a generation caught between youthful rebellion and the trials of adult life, offering anthems that celebrate both the absurd and the mundane.

This duality allows listeners to find solace and camaraderie in shared experiences while challenging conventional norms within the punk scene. The band’s approach hinges on a raw, energetic sound that embraces catchy melodies and straightforward instrumentation. By harnessing the spirit of classic punk rock, they distill their music into concise bursts of emotion, each track a testament to the power of brevity and directness. This no-frills method encourages an infectious atmosphere during live performances, where audiences are invited to participate actively, fostering a sense of community through shared catharsis. Lyrically, Teenage Bottlerocket often explores themes of adolescence, disillusionment, and the discomforts of growing up, blending humor with sincerity. Their storytelling strikes a balance between playful irony and genuine vulnerability, reflecting real-life struggles while maintaining an optimistic outlook. This voice resonates with those navigating the complexities of youth, making their songs feel both relatable and empowering.
